    The Position

    Grants & Projects Analysts develop and implement and/or assess, monitor, control and review grant-in-aid projects/programs administered by State agencies and provide assistance to recipients in evaluating program effectiveness.

    The Department of Public Safety (DPS) is recruiting to fill a Grants and Projects Analyst 3 position within the Office of Criminal Justice Assistance (OCJA) in Carson City. This position serves as the Administrator of the OCJA and is responsible for overseeing and administering grants from the federal government as obtained by the Department of Justice (DOJ) or other entities. Duties will include ensuring proper federal and state reporting of funding and activities completed; oversight of management review or audits; act as a liaison on behalf of the Department of Public Safety; serve as the State Coordinator of the Defense logistics Agency's Excess Property Program; and the State Point of Contact for the 1122 Procurement Program. The incumbent will project, justify, and coordinate biennium budgets; distribute grant funds to subgrantees as outlined by each individual grant guideline; serve as appointing authority for the selection, assignment, training, development, and evaluation of staff; and represent the division and the department at meetings, conferences, public outreach events, public speaking commitments.

    To Qualify:

    In order to be qualified, you must meet the following requirements:
    Education and Experience (Minimum Qualifications) Bachelor's degree from an accredited college or university in public or business administration, accounting, finance or related field and three years of professional grants experience which included writing grant applications; determining grant/subgrant program eligibility; researching, writing and implementing grant program plans; managing fiscal aspects of grants/subgrants; providing technical assistance to grant/subgrant recipients; and monitoring and ensuring grant/subgrant recipient compliance; OR graduation from high school or equivalent education and five years of professional experience as described above; OR one year of experience as a Grants & Projects Analyst II in Nevada State service; OR an equivalent combination of education and experience as described above. Special Notes Travel may be required up to 25% of the time. Special Requirements A State of Nevada/FBI background check will be required of the selected applicant.     The presence of Nevada's earliest inhabitants, beginning about 12,400 years ago, is marked by many petroglyphs and archaeological sites. Baskets, decoys, and ingenious traps are evidence of the resourcefulness of these early people in a harsh and arid environment.

    European explorers traveled through Nevada in the early 19th century, but it was not until 1851 that the first settlements were established. An Act of Congress created the Territory of Nevada on March 2, 1861. James W. Nye of New York was appointed Nevada's first Territorial Governor by President Abraham Lincoln later that year. On October 31, 1864, President Lincoln proclaimed Nevada's admission to the Union as the 36th state. The State's first elected Governor, Henry Blasdel, took office on December 5, 1864.

    Today, Nevada is the nation's seventh largest state in land area. Several hundred mountain ranges cross its landscape, many with elevations over 10,000 feet. In contrast, the State's lowest point (along the Colorado River) is only 470 feet above sea level. From majestic mountains to desert valleys, nature has endowed Nevada with diverse and unique ecosystems.
